Flying from Lambert-St. Louis International Airport (STL) to Atlanta: what you need to know

  • The average length of a direct flight from Lambert-St. Louis International Airport to Atlanta is 1 hour 45 minutes.

  • Lambert-St. Louis International Airport is located in St Louis. Following the UTC-4 timezone, Atlanta is one hour ahead of St Louis.

  • Lambert-St. Louis International Airport (STL) to Hartsfield-Jackson Atlanta International Airport (ATL) is the most traveled route, with 66 weekly flights to choose from. If you prefer starting your day later, the last flight from STL to ATL is with Southwest Airlines at 21:20. Go for the first departure with Delta Air Lines at 06:00 if you want to fly out earlier.

  • For a relaxed start to your STL to Atlanta flight, allow plenty of time for things like check-in and baggage drop. Turning up two hours ahead of international departures and one hour before domestic flights is the general travel rule.

  • During popular months such as July, it's wise to get to the airport earlier than usual. Plan to arrive two hours before domestic departures and four hours ahead for international flights whenever you're flying during peak periods in general.

Airports in Atlanta

Hartsfield-Jackson Atlanta International Airport (ATL)

  • Hartsfield-Jackson Atlanta International Airport (ATL) is around 18 kilometres from the centre of Atlanta. If you're grabbing a cab or a ride-share, the drive will take roughly 15 minutes.

  • Getting there by public transport will take you around 1 hour 10 minutes.

Best time to go to Atlanta

  • Travel to Atlanta in high season if you like a lively atmosphere, but remember that hotel prices are generally higher. Alternatively, book flights from Lambert-St. Louis International Airport to Atlanta during low season when prices are cheaper and crowds are smaller.

  • When booking your Lambert-St. Louis International Airport to Atlanta flight ticket, think about the weather you're most comfortable in. July is the warmest month in Atlanta, with temperatures ranging from 19ºC (66ºF) to 34ºC (93ºF).

  • Look for cheap tickets from STL to Atlanta in January if you'd rather travel during cooler conditions. Temperatures are at their lowest then, ranging between -3ºC (27ºF) and 14ºC (57ºF) on average.
